95 metres is the height limit, however there is special permission to go 35% over a height limit. The maritime building is 70 metres high even though the height limit is 60m. So it could theoretically go up to 128m.
Also consider the majestic centre is already 116m in a 95m height restriction area. I don't see why they wouldn't allow a building higher than 95m if theres one already higher than that right next to it. |
